Discussion of delayed playground project at PS 217

5:41:11

ยท

112 sec

Council Member Rita Joseph expresses frustration over the delayed ADA-compliant playground project at PS 217, which was funded in FY 2023 but has not yet started. The discussion highlights the impact of delays on students and the need for better communication and follow-through.

  • The PS 217 playground project was initially funded at $400,000, then increased to $950,000 after SCA requested additional funds
  • Despite being funded in FY 2023, the project has not started as of FY 2025
  • Joseph emphasizes the importance of delivering on promises made to students and the community
